“A vibrant Chenin, shaped by flint”
“Turones? The Celts who settled long ago in Tours, and also the geological era that gave us the tuffeau stone so prized in Montlouis. The 2023 vintage of this cuvée matches the 2021, which has already been named Favorite.’ A very pure Chenin, with a citrus nose accented by a hint of smoky minerality. A velvety texture, fullness, richness, and a delicate acidity that brings out the fruit’s brilliance, with a lively, lemony finish: the palate is a work of art. A great, tactile Chenin, perfect with the finest river fish.” (Le Guide Hachette 2026).

About the estate:
Montlouis-sur-Loire is the land that gives rise to fascinating Chenin wines in all their forms—sparkling, dry, delicate, or sweet. It is here that Philippe Weiss and Dominique Ivancic, who switched careers to become winemakers, chose to launch their venture. He was an actor in Paris; she worked in microcredit development. After training at the Beaune wine school, they settled in Montlouis in 2017, a year marked by a devastating frost. But the couple kept the faith and, with great enthusiasm, determination, and hard work, converted the vineyards to organic farming. From the moment they arrived, they produced honest, straightforward whites, whose rough edges form the basis of their charm, and which possess a freedom of expression without decadence.
